059. Coach Lab with Daniel Rowland | How to plan your trail running season - part 1
from Running long - A trail and ultra running talk · host Vert.run
It's easy to get excited about races and goals, but how much can we really handle until it's not sustainable anymore? How many races is it realistic to plan? What is a good way to plan the season in order to perform well, recover enough and have fun? Should every athlete have an off season? What should our periodization look like? Just a few of the questions that we will discuss with Daniel Rowland, a trail and ultramarathon runner and Vert.run coach, one of the most interesting Twitter profiles I follow and a great expert in endurance science. In the first part of this conversation, we will cover in particular: 1) choosing goal races or objectives 2) what is your starting point right now? 3) key factors in planning the season Enjoy!
